Sean McDermott fired
Definition
A viral sports phrase referring to ongoing rumors, fan demands, and social media speculation about the dismissal of Sean McDermott, head coach of the NFL's Buffalo Bills, typically after playoff disappointments like their recent overtime loss to the Denver Broncos.
Internet slang in NFL discourse symbolizing perennial frustration with McDermott's clock management and defensive strategies, often amplified post-January heartbreaks.
